The solution to the algebraic equation -2(1 + 8s) = -3(2s + 4) is given by s = 1

How to solve algebraic equation?

Algebra refers to the system for computation using letters or other symbols to represent numbers, with rules for manipulating these symbols.

-2(1 + 8s) = -3(2s + 4)

open parenthesis

-2 - 16s = - 6s - 12

collect like terms

-2 + 12 = - 6s + 16s

10 = 10s

divide both sides by 10

s = 10/10

s = 1

Check:

-2(1 + 8s) = -3(2s + 4)

-2 - 16s = - 6s - 12

  • Substitute s = 1 into the equation

-2 - 16(1) = -6(1) - 12

-2 - 16 = -6 - 12

-18 = -18

Therefore, the value of s in the algebraic equation is given by s = 1
